To ensure the stability of the game and the integrity of your save files, you absolutely need to follow these guide lines.
1. Never save while in combat or doing actions
Be sure to find a quiet spot wait 30 sec then save. Same applies when you entering a new cell/building (wait 30 sec before saving)
2. When you die, don't reload a save
In Nolvus Awakening, the mod Shadow of Skyrim makes you respawn in a dynamic location without reloading and the NPC who killed you becomes your nemesis. You will have to kill your nemesis to get your gear back and cure your debuff. You can customize this behaviour here. This mod keeps your save clean.
3. Verify your save file when saving (from time to time)
Download the Fallrim tool available here install it, load your last save and it will tell if everything is fine in your save. Then you know you can continue with your save
In Nolvus Awakening Save files are located by default in your Nolvus Awakening folder (under the Instances Folder), sub directory MODS/profiles/Nolvus Awakening/saves
4. Never ever uninstall or install mods that are not safe to uninstall/install mid playthrough
Doing this will create orphaned scripts instances and will break your save or the game itself. Check the mod page to know if the mod is safe to be installed or uninstalled mid playthrough
5. Don't use autosave
Autosaves are disabled by default in nolvus. If they are enabled, please disable them.
6. Keep Several Saves
Try to keep a set of 5-10 save files. Backup the rest. Never save the game on the same save.
7. Dot not reload a save ingame
Better to exit the game and reload. Don't forget to check point 4 before restarting the game.
